@HeroEightyTwo Hey, you can usually get to a relatively empty gauntlet on games where the dropship doesn't go near it/or flies over it as it exits the map. You can also drop Airbase or Thunderdome and rotate through once you loot up.
On the other hand, games where the dropship enters over the Gauntlet you can try jump in and enjoy the chaos,but as noted, it's going to be nuts down there.

The armour one was easy tbh.
The gauntlet kills was a little tougher due to the sheer number of people there making it hard to grab a weapon.
Simple solution is to drop just south of gauntlet and grab a weapon/armour should RNG not deny you and then run in for the kills. The kills don't have to be done in one game so it's not really a difficult task.
